The parkways in Gatineau Park are now officially closed for the winter.  We can rollerski, cycle, long-board or in-line skate on them any or every day until snow arrives.  Please continue to move safely and respect each other and the park environment.  As always, our continued access depends on it.

One final note: North Loop construction.  As you know if you’ve passed by P8 in the last week, this is underway and substantial.  Completion date is tentatively the end of November but could be later.  That’s one big culvert, and a fairly constricted job site.  Snow may well arrive before the job is done.  We can forget about roller-skiing (or cycling or skating or boarding) the loop this year.   Enjoy the rest of the parkways and, soon hopefully, the ski trails.
